About This Item
New York: Harcourt, Brace, Jovanovich, 1978. First Edition. . Hardcover. Fine/Good Plus. DeAndrea's Edgar Award-winning first novel is set at a national television network in New York City; First Printing of the First Edition; remainder mark on bottom edge of text, o/w text is clean and tight; dustjacket has two-and-a-half inch closed tear on the lower front panel (tape-repaired on reverse side).
